The MOSIS 2.0 PIES Team is Hiring

Background: The California Defense Ready Electronics and Microdevices Superhub (California DREAMS) will promote innovation and lab-to-fab transition for RF and other technologies in the Southern California region. MOSIS 2.0 will play a critical role in providing access to university nanofabs and industry prototyping and production fabs in support of rapid prototyping for Government- and Industry-funded R&D projects. The primary end uses for the service span from advanced RF-spectrum communications and sensing applications such as 5G/6G and related domains to advanced digital design. The Prototype Integration and Engineering Services (PIES) team will operate within MOSIS 2.0 to provide engineering support for users bridging the valley between innovations and production.

This role seeks a skilled engineer who excels in one or more of the following: analog circuit/RF design digital circuit design and physical layout implementation. The successful candidate will work directly with MOSIS2.0 customers to help design and layout circuits across a range of process technologies. Additionally they will support USCs tape out classes and contribute to funded research projects within the USC ECE department. This is an ideal opportunity for someone who enjoys blending hands-on technical work with educational and research support.

Responsibilities:

  • Customer and Project Support:
    • Collaborate with MOSIS2.0 customers to develop high-quality analog circuit designs or digital circuit designs and assist customers with layout implementation.
    • Provide technical guidance on best practices for schematic capture simulation layout creation and design rule compliance across various process technologies (e.g. CMOS BiCMOS III-V).
  • Academic and Research Engagement:
    • Assist in the delivery of tape out classes at USC by demonstrating layout techniques and troubleshooting common design issues.
    • Support funded research projects by providing design and layout expertise including post-layout simulation parasitic extraction and layout verification.
  • Technical Documentation and Collaboration:
    • Prepare detailed design reports layout closure documentation and technical presentations for both industry and academic stakeholders.
    • Collaborate with USC faculty students and industry partners to continuously improve design methodologies and workflows.

Qualifications:

  • Educational Background:
    • Bachelors Masters degree or PhD in Electrical Engineering Electronics or a related field
  • Technical Expertise:
    • Minimum 3 years of experience in analog circuit design and/or analog layout.
    • Proficient in industry-standard CAD tools (e.g. Cadence Virtuoso SPICE simulators Mentor Graphics tools or equivalent).
    • Strong understanding of layout verification methods (DRC LVS) and parasitic extraction techniques.
    • Experience with device electromagnetic or photonic component simulations desired but not required.
  • Interpersonal and Communication Skills:
    • Excellent communication skills with the ability to work effectively with customers and academic teams.
    • Prior teaching tutoring or workshop facilitation experience is a plus.
  • Adaptability:
    • Ability to work across multiple process technologies and adapt designs to meet various manufacturing guidelines.
